Court staff can serve the papers on the other party by mailing them by certified mail, return receipt requested, with delivery restricted. You will need to provide the other party's address. You are responsible for the fee for this type of service unless the court waived your fees and costs of service.
Step 1: File the Complaint If the amount you claim is less than $1,000, the filing fee is $65. If it is more than $1,000, the filing fee is $90. 32 V.S.A. § 1431 (c)(1).
